Meet the Stars: Thoroughbreds and Their Legacy
When we think of horse racing, the Thoroughbred breed often comes to mind. Known for their speed and stamina, these majestic horses are the true athletes of the racing world. The lineage of a Thoroughbred can be traced back to a select group of foundation sires, each contributing to the breed’s prowess on the racetrack.

The Impact of Bloodlines in Racing
Bloodlines play a crucial role in determining a horse's racing ability. Breeders meticulously select matings to enhance traits like sprinting speed or stamina. Notable stallions like Secretariat and Man o' War have left a lasting impact, influencing generations of racehorses.
